The amount incurred for lighting, cleaning, and
glazing, including gas, was £2,989 17s. 7d., and
for new lanterns, lamp columns, and general repairs,
£409 19s. 5d. Total, £3,399 17s. 0d.
The amount recovered for damages to public
lamps was £16 8s. 9d.
STREET WATERING.
The Street Watering was done by the Vestry's staff. Extra horses were hired on 35 days, the average number being 1.34. The vans were out on 121 days. 3,088,000 gallons of water were used.
